
My work looks into the minute.
I paint by glazing on raw enamel, with the tip of the brush. It is a rare and exacting technique: you work on the enamel before firing, and every touch stays.
I was born in Guardiagrele, in Abruzzo, in 1967, and I grew up in the studio of my father Antonio Vincenzo Iannucci (Ortona 1939–2012), a painter of sacred cycles in the churches of Abruzzo. I worked alongside him until I was twenty-three, then took my own path in ceramics, training under Maestro Luigi Bozzelli (Rapino 1922–2010), who opened this demanding art to me.
Today I work in my studio in Montegranaro, in the Marche, between commissioned pieces, civic plates for towns, and exhibitions.


A plate for your town
I offer town councils a maiolica work dedicated to the identity and heritage of their territory. Each plate comes with a written account of what it depicts: the art becomes an emblem of cultural value for the community.
The travelling exhibition has already reached the Mole Vanvitelliana, Spazio Presente and the Castello Svevo, in Ancona.

The hand shows up close
The scrollwork running around the rim is painted freehand, with no transfers and no stencils. The stroke changes weight where the brush runs dry, and that change is the signature.
